    malas lang talaga ang mga nakabili before the new models...

    Usually if you are an avid reader of online pc magazines... matagal na pinepredict na magpapalit na ng models...

    And usually apple uses June, September & Jan/Feb. to introduce models.

    June for iMacs, just in time for the back to school season.
    September just in time for back to school & holidays
    January & February are used for product refreshes. Usually dito din ang announcement of new Macbooks, Macbook Pros...

    Mas consistent nga ang apple e kasi they have a game plan in introducing new products... I guess some computer companies they tend to introduce new products during major events like CES or E3... At least Apple has their Apple Developer Conference during the early part of the year and MacWorld during middle of the year to announce products... At syempre September palagi may surprise ang Apple geared for iPods...
